Ludhiana West Assembly By-Election latest news: The Ludhiana West Assembly by-election, necessitated by the untimely death of sitting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) MLA Gurpreet Gogi, is set to take place on June 19. Campaigning for the election concluded on Tuesday.
Late AAP MLA Gurpreet Gogi died of a gunshot injury at his residence on January 14. Following his death, the Election Commission announced the by-election on May 25.
In preparation for the by-poll, the Punjab Police have set up 60 checkpoints and deployed over 1,000 personnel across the region to ensure the smooth and peaceful conduct of the election, PTC News reported.
A total of 235 high-resolution CCTV cameras have been installed at 194 polling booths, including 41 external surveillance points, to enhance security and monitoring.
From AAP, industrialist and Rajya Sabha MP Sanjeev Arora is contesting the election. The Congress has fielded former minister Bharat Bhushan Ashu, while the Shiromani Akali Dal (SAD) has named Paropkar Singh Ghumman as its candidate.
All major parties gave a final push to woo voters in different ways. AAP and Congress held large roadshows, the BJP organized a press conference, while the Shiromani Akali Dal conducted door-to-door campaigning.
